Unfortunately, the facility was under lockdown. Fortunately, however, they were allowing planned activities to continue. Unfortunately, the boys had to go through a procedure before they were released and we only spent about twenty minutes together. Last week, we seemed to thrive as a group&#8211; conversation was flowing and things were light. But that was not the case tonight. The boys didn&#8217;t talk much unless asked a question, and those who did talk were mostly interrupting us or making jokes. Because we had so little time together, we spent all of it as a group. We talked about Halloween, our favorite holidays, and a little bit about our purpose there.<\/p>\n<p>After explaining the premise of our project, one of the boys wanted to know why we were doing it. He said, &#8220;We&#8217;re helping y&#8217;all pass the class, but what are we getting out of it?&#8221; Another said, &#8220;In two weeks, y&#8217;all are going to go home and forget about us. If I were you, I would go home and forget about y&#8217;all.&#8221; \u00a0Still another, &#8220;Soon, y&#8217;all be gone and poof!
